The global antibody specificity testing market is witnessing significant growth, primarily driven by the rapid expansion of antibody-based therapeutics and biologics, including monoclonal antibodies, bispecific antibodies, biosimilars, and other complex formats. As pharmaceutical and biotechnology companies increasingly rely on antibody therapies for immunotherapy, targeted treatments, and companion diagnostics, there is a growing need to ensure the safety, efficacy, and reliability of these products. Antibody specificity testing plays a critical role in validating the binding accuracy of antibodies, minimizing off-target effects, preventing cross-reactivity, and ensuring that diagnostic and therapeutic applications perform as intended.
However, the adoption of antibody specificity testing faces certain challenges. The high cost and technical complexity associated with testing protocols pose significant barriers for smaller biotech companies, academic institutions, and organizations in emerging markets. Advanced testing requires multiple assay platforms, specialized analytical equipment, and highly trained personnel, which increases operational expenses and limits accessibility.
